Summary

Today Gina answers a question about anxiety around the opinions of others. Join in for the why and how to find peace! That brings us down to why we have this nagging fear, and it is a true fear in many people of the opinions of others.

1:28.7

It can really start to close your life down because there's always that nagging thought.

1:35.0

Well, actually three thoughts. Let's look at them this way. The what if questions,

1:41.0

what if they don't approve, what if they don't like this and that what if they don't

1:47.5

care about me the second one is mind reading.

1:53.0

Thinking that we know what other people are thinking is like a vicious cycle and it's a trap.

2:00.0

And the third one, critical self-talk, right?

2:04.0

We are the ones that are thinking these negative thoughts

2:08.0

about our own self.
